Ralph Lauren got dragged by critics for Team USA’s outfits at the Paris Olympics opening ceremony Friday.
The company’s “Chariots of Fire” vibe jacket, paired with jeans, got a thumbs-up from some. But many on social media still participated in one of America’s favorite non-Olympic sports: trashing Ralph Lauren at Olympics time.
This was the fashion mainstay’s ninth time dressing the U.S. squad, so perhaps familiarity is breeding contempt as well.
